Abstract :
In this paper, a novel compact patch antenna with dual-band and low-profile characteristics is presented. With the usage of near-field resonant parasitic (NFRP) element, a second operational frequency, which is much lower than the fundamental operational frequency of radiating patch, is produced, and thus its dual-band characteristic is accomplished. Moreover, the original operational bandwidth from the patch, is well expanded, due to its combination with the 3rd resonant mode from the NFRP element. The relatively stable broadside radiation performance characteristics, and high radiation efficiencies were observed in the dual-band operational frequency ranges.
